Output 40fbe571d2a96ea3616984460ce25f0f64f0915123349f5a19c019e9fccc6481:3

value
5119563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b5673bc844ab3dbf6d1f6625fa5184eeb228a82 OP_EQUAL
address
3CwAbwEDzvLJp1czfEHb8nJicBSim1DYoF
transaction
40fbe571d2a96ea3616984460ce25f0f64f0915123349f5a19c019e9fccc6481
spent
true